Body Language Signals
Reading body language can offer significant clues about whether she’s ready for that first kiss. Pay attention to her flirting techniques; lingering eye contact and playful smiles are great indicators of her interest.
If she leans in closer or subtly mirrors your movements, she’s likely engaged and open to intimacy.
Touch signals are also revealing—light touches on your arm or shoulder can suggest warmth and connection. If she seems comfortable and initiates physical contact, it’s a positive sign.
Notice how her body angles toward you; an open posture signals receptiveness.

How to Read Body Language Before Leaning In

As you get closer to that potential second date kiss, tuning into your partner’s body language can make a world of difference.
Read these body language cues to gauge their interest:
- Eye Contact: If they’re gazing into your eyes, it’s a sign they’re engaged and likely interested in more than just conversation.
- Leaning In: Notice if they lean toward you; it shows they want to be closer, indicating comfort and attraction.
- Open Posture: Crossed arms may signal defensiveness, while an open stance suggests they’re receptive to intimacy.
- Soft Touches: If they casually touch your arm or shoulder, it’s a great indicator of their desire for connection.

Common Misconceptions About Timing for a Kiss

Many people believe that certain milestones dictate when a kiss should happen, but these misconceptions can lead to unnecessary pressure.
Timing myths can cloud your intimate connection and make moments feel forced. Here are four common kiss misconceptions:
- It must be at the end of the date: Many think the kiss has to happen a certain way, but spontaneity can be more romantic.
- You need X number of dates first: Don’t box yourself in with arbitrary counts. Connection is what matters.
- One person should always initiate: Both partners can feel equally empowered to create that chemistry.
- If it’s not on the second date, it’s over: A kiss doesn’t define your chemistry or future potential.
Trust your instincts and let your unique connection dictate the right moment for a kiss.
Focus on genuine feelings rather than myths, and enjoy exploring intimacy at your own pace.

Alternatives to a Kiss That Can Still Feel Intimate

When you’re looking for alternatives to a kiss that can still feel intimate, there are plenty of options to explore. You don’t need to pucker up to create a connection.
Here are some hug alternatives and gestures that can convey closeness:
- A Warm Embrace: A deep hug can communicate warmth and care without the pressure of a kiss.
- Hand Holding: Interlocking fingers is a lovely way to feel connected and present with each other.
- Forehead Touch: Gently rest your forehead against theirs—a sweet gesture that reveals emotional intimacy.
- Whispers: Share a soft secret or sweet compliment. The close proximity and intimacy of your voices can heighten feelings of closeness.
These alternatives can help you express affection and build intimacy in a meaningful way, paving the way for future moments together!
